Description

The Uragan 1-M is an upgraded variant of the BM-27 Uragan 220mm rocket system introduced by the former Soviet Union in the late 1970s. The modernized Uragan rockets may feature a more accurate GLONASS-based (global positioning system using a satellite constellation) guidance system as well as longer range. As of late 2012 the Uragan 1-M artillery system was undergoing acceptance trials by the Russian Army.
